Another useful thing you can do is submit a review on TMS. That way, anyone who sees us up there in the top rankings and checks us out can see what we, the players, think of the MUD.

A few tips for reviews:
-Try to give concrete descriptions of what you like/dislike: "This is the best MUD ever" doesn't tell the reader why you think that.
-However, don't just list the features of the mud, i.e. crafting system, clans, etc. The point is to give your opinion or describe your experiences, not to duplicate what is listed elsewhere.
-Don't be afraid to say "I wish A, B, and C features were different." What you dislike may be the very feature someone else is looking for. Or, they may just find your candor refreshing. Or, if those things get changed, you can always submit another review down the line and say how great it is that the imms listen to our feedback.
-Don't badmouth other MUDs. For example, "I used to play XyzMUD but the head imm there is a real dickhead, so I shopped around and found Armageddon!" would be bad form.
